Q: Is 103,352,021 a Prime Number?
A: No, 103,352,021 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 103352021 can be evenly divided by 1 41 2,520,781 and 103,352,021, with no remainder.
Since 103,352,021 cannot be divided by just 1 and 103,352,021, it is not a prime number.
